About BPS Bioscience


BPS Bioscience’s purpose is to advance new scientific discoveries that lead to therapies by creating innovative solutions for research. Breakthroughs in research rely on dependable model systems that accurately reflect biological systems. We are experts in protein design, expression, purification, and characterization, cell line and lentivirus engineering, and biochemical and cellular assay development. Our products and services have enabled thousands of researchers to advance biological discoveries across a wide variety of disciplines, including epigenetics, cell signaling, immunotherapy, adoptive cell therapies, and many more.


Science never stands still. We focus on emerging research needs and rapidly deliver solutions.




Position Summary:


The Director, International Sales is responsible for developing and executing strategic sales plans to drive growth and achieve revenue targets in the international market. This role involves leading and managing an international channel sales team, building and maintaining relationships with key customers and international distributors, and overseeing overseas sales operations. This position reports directly to the President.
